Palynology and climate Pollen analyst identifies in some types of sediments pollen grains and spores which have become fossilized. From the knowledge of the relations between pollen rains and present vegetation, one can deduce the existing relations between pollen contents of these sediments, ancient vegetation and past climate. Some examples, from the last 15 millenaries, allow to show the main trends of climate variation. Minor climatic fluctuations may be seen in some particular cases (evolution of altitudinal limit of forest, of vegetation in so me wet depression) and can be see n in relation with glacial front evolution.Keywords
